The movie The Truth About Spring (Original title The Truth About Spring) has in the main roles on John Mills (Tommy Tyler), Lionel Jeffries (Cark), Harry Andrews (Sellers), Niall MacGinnis (Cleary), David Tomlinson (Skelton) The release date of the movie is 30.03.1965. This movie it is produced by Universal Pictures . Filmed in the following locations: S'Agaró, Castell-Paltja d'Aro, Girona, Catalonia, Spain . Production countries: United Kingdom, United States of America Movie Genre: Movies Adventure, Movies Comedy, Movies Drama

Tommy Tyler, a lazy Caribbean sailor, and his tom-boy daughter, Spring, are out to search for a buried treasure. Tommy brings aboard William Ashton, a young lawyer, to help with the search. Ashton turns out to be handy when they encounter dangerous rivals. Tommy also tries to play match maker between Ashton and Spring – a difficult task indeed.
